  • ZERO-G is the only company in the world approved by the FAA to offer this new kind of "adventure tourism" to the general public.
  • Enter a place where one moment you will be quietly lying on the padded floor; and the next moment, you will rise slowly and begin to float free in the air – absolutely weightless!
  • The "G-Force One" flight lasts about 90 minutes and features 15 parabolic maneuvers.
  • Everyone celebrates with a back-to-Earth "re-gravitation" party – there are toasts, awards and mementos that include your ZERO-G flight suit plus personalized photographs and a DVD/video of your unforgettable day.
  • Price is for the ZERO-G Weightless Experience and includes a 5% excise tax. Price does not include travel to or accommodations at the Florida or Nevada locations.
